Beet The Blues Burger
This burger is loaded with antioxidants, vitamins and minerals which can help boost your mood and help you reduce or avoid red meat in your diet.
Ingredients
- 4 Beets
- 1 cup Lentils
- 1/2 cup Parsley
- 1/2 cup Walnuts
- 1/2 tsp Sea Salt
- 2 Garlic
- 2 Avocados
- 1 head Romain Hearts
Notes
INSTRUCTIONS
- Add beets over steaming basket over boiling water and cover. Steam for about 20-25 mins, or until tender. Let cool slightly.
- Preheat oven to 250 degrees and line a 
 ba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Too a food processor, add the lentils, 
 walnuts, parsley, ground flax, salt, garlic
 and the cooked beets. Pulse 6 or 7 times of
 until a course crust forms. Do not over mix.
- Scoop out roughly 1/2 cup of the mixture 
 at a time into patties about 4 to 5 inches in
 diamater. Place on the prepared baking
 sheet. Bake for 30 minutes, carefully
 flipping half way through.
